#BOTD in #ChineseHistory: Su Shi #蘇軾 (1037–1101), aka 'Eastern Slope' #東坡, poet, politician, scientist, and a true '#Renaissance man' of the Song #宋. One of the most-cited authors in #ChineseLiterature, he also gave his name to a Hangzhou delicacy, Dongpo Pork Belly #東坡肉.

#OTD in 1008, #Song #宋 Emperor Zhenzong 真宗 (r. 997–1022) performs the Feng Shan #封禪 sacrifice to Heaven & Earth on Mount Tai #泰山, one of five sacred mountains of #ImperialChina. Only six emperors personally performed these rites in #ChineseHistory, Zhenzong being the last.
